Mental wellness has a big influence on how individuals connect to others, choose, and take care of stress. Individuals's capacity to live fulfilling lives usually depends on their psychological wellness. This makes safeguarding and bring back psychological wellness of immediate issue to public wellness specialists. Poor psychological health influences people's connections with their youngsters, partners, relatives, good friends, and co-workers.
Youngsters who have family members experiencing psychological wellness issues may blame themselves. Additionally, as family members resolve their liked ones' mental health troubles, they might socially isolate themselves out of worry of judgment from others, further disrupting their emotional health.
Each can cause the other. 1 in 4 people with a significant mental illness additionally has a compound use condition, according to the National Institute on Drug Misuse (NIDA). Data from the Chemical Abuse and Mental Health Providers Administration of the United State Department of Wellness and Person Providers shows that individuals with mental health problems are also at higher risk of utilizing nonprescription opioids.
Take into consideration the following statistics: In 2022, adults matured 18 or older with severe mental disease or any mental health problem in the previous year were extra likely to have actually used illegal medicines compared with those without any type of mental disorder. The Short Treatment and Therapy for Elders (BRITE) program provides material misuse intervention for seniors. The program provides compound abuse testing, determines nondependent use substances and prescription medicine issues, and supplies intervention strategies that stop those problems from requiring substantial substance abuse therapy.
